Mining affecting security situation in Talensi – Solomon TTB

Solomon TTB Zinekena, the NDC Talensi Constituency Secretary is worried about the impact mining within the Talensi District is having on the people of the area; particularly the security of the area.

Speaking on the A1 Radio’s Critical Issues, Mr. Zinekena explained that while the Talensi area is mineral rich, young people are being squeezed out of the benefits of the gold deposited in the area.

This, according to Mr. Zinekena has a direct influence on the security situation in the area.

“We are not able to do exploration to find out the areas where the deposits aren’t too deep and that that place should be limited and sold to only local miners. The small-scale miners can be assisted to get concessions; licensed ones of course.”

“When they are there, they are making a living. They are building houses. They are employing the youth and paying school fees. It would open up the area. Today, we have failed and that alone is making Talensi a security threat,” he said.

Until the mining concerns in addressed, Mr. Zinekena has expressed some grave concerns that the security situation can only worsen.

“People have tasted money, real cash. Today, they sit and even fuel to get into their motorbikes, they cannot get. What do you think it would push them to do?”

“That is why we are having a whole lot of issues. Robberies are now on the rise in Talensi. You recall that we had to cry to the IGP to step in and today, we now have a little peace in Talensi.
